Misdiagnosis
All the signs were pointing towards teething until I noticed a few spots appearing around his mouth. At first I thought it was just a rash from his teething but they started to get a little bigger and blister-like. A few trips to the doctors today confirmed he also had ulcers in his mouth and that rather than teething, he had hand, foot and mouth disease.
Poor thing screams every time he swallows food so it's been a lot of yoghurt and ice blocks today.
